Weight loss is a trend that just wont go away – everyone is always looking for the easiest, quickest and most effective way to lose weight. The list of fad diets is absolutely endless and more often than not amidst the weight loss whirlwind we lose sight of the fundamentals of nutrition. We forget about the role of food in our body aside from fat gains or losses.. We forget that we literally can not function without certain nutrients.

I absolutely believe we do not need all these fad diets to lose weight, all we need is a well-balanced diet which provides a caloric deficit and we need movement.

So often we see diets out there which provide us with, lets say, 1300 calories made up of extremely low energy dense foods, sometimes with little nutritional value. Additionally to this, on some diets we may be asked to eat the same foods, day in and day out without a spare thought to what this might be doing to our nutrient intake over time..

Nutrients may not seem very cool or exciting, but they are actually crucial to our health, and our health is crucial to weight loss.

If we are depriving ourselves of certain nutrients, and I’m talking like vitamins and minerals, then we are depriving the processes within our body which quite literally need these vitamins and minerals to function. Our detoxification systems, metabolism, hormone production and gut health are all examples of processes which can be harmed and slowed due to certain nutrient deficiencies.

A good example is zinc. Zinc plays a role in regulating our thyroid gland – a little gland which sits in our throat and makes up part of our endocrine system which is responsible for releasing thyroid hormones into the blood stream. A huge role of the thyroid is to regulate metabolism – which I’m sure you’ve all heard about.

Our metabolism is a whollleee string of biochemical reactions which maintain the living state of our cells and well.. us. But I’m sure you may of heard of it as something that burns calories – which, in layman’s terms, it does!

If our thyroid hormone, however, isn’t getting enough zinc, then it slows down production of thyroid hormones and as a result our metabolism slows down, which directly affects the speed at which we will lose weight. Weight loss diets, can be curated to provide all the necessary nutrients, however, which is why its important to obtain a nutrition plan from someone who you know is qualified! The ministry of health provides guidelines for diets for the different life stages – which gives you set numbers of how many whole grains, how many dairy products, how many fruit and veg you must have per day to achieve the nutrients required for your body to function like a well-oiled machine! A good nutritionist will be able to provide you a weight loss plan which combines all the required foods and nutrients while still putting you into a calorie deficit needed for weight loss. Another bonus is you will still be feeling you best! Weight loss doesn’t have to come with side effects like fatigue, weakness or skin issues.

Another note is that if you are currently trying to lose weight and you are finding you’ve hit a plateau or things have slowed down substantially, perhaps your nutrient intake is something to look into!
